Faculty of Engineering (1967 - )RMIT University |
|
|
|
| Function: Education and Engineering Industry | |
| Location: Melbourne, Victoria, Australia | |
| With over 9000 students enrolled in courses offered by the Faculty in the late 1990s, the Faculty of Engineering at RMIT University was the largest engineering faculty in Australia. Engineering has been taught since the opening of the Working Men's College, RMIT University's predecessor, in 1887. The faculty no longer exists and has been integrated into the Science, Engineering and Technology Portfolio. |
